> On 28 Jan 2020, at 23:28, hanw...@gmail.com wrote: > > I don't think there is any chance of ever using exceptions in LilyPond, > because we can't mix them with the GUILE call stack.
One can combine C++ and Guile exceptions, by converting back and forth between them. Even though GCC admits throwing C++ exceptions through a C stack by some option, somebody mentioned there are complications with that, and better avoided.